Output 8bba91550576a33a9bcde719920fb9500fe52c893c1f29ecb92e72f1ef4cfaaf:1

value
660
script pubkey
OP_0 OP_PUSHBYTES_20 cd992a699e33eb38876aecb819bab3c1d235dd88
address
bc1qekvj56v7x04n3pm2ajupnw4nc8frthvgx6x3pt
transaction
8bba91550576a33a9bcde719920fb9500fe52c893c1f29ecb92e72f1ef4cfaaf
confirmations
189702
spent
true